Description
Additives are essential components of plastic formulations providing maintenance and modification of polymer properties, performance and long-term use. The book provides information on the many different plastic ingredients and their purpose with market information, theoretical background such as mechanisms, state-of-the-art technical solutions, applications and examples, synergisms and antagonisms, risk and future trends covering plastics recycling and biobased products.

Person
Rudolf Pfaendner studied chemistry at the University of Bayreuth in Germany and received his PhD in 1985 with a thesis on electrically conductive polymers. During 25 years he held different positions in R&D at the specialty chemicals company "Ciba" inter alia as Global Head of Research for the business segment "Plastic Additives" and as Senior Research Fellow. Rudolf is now Division Director Plastics of the Fraunhofer Institute for Structural Durability and System Reliability LBF and Honorary Professor at the Technical University of Darmstadt, Germany. He has over thirty years of experience in polymer synthesis, plastics and coatings additives, stabilizers, recycling, reactive extrusion, nanocomposites, flame retardants and innovation management including numerous patents and publications.
